When Kay Harper joins Task Force 141, she knows the odds are against her. She's young, untested, and stepping into a world built on trust, blood, and survival. Shadowed by the legendary but distant Ghost, Kay must prove she's more than just "new blood." Every step she takes on the training field and in the warzone carves her place-or her failure. But Ghost sees something in her. Something dangerous. Something familiar. Thrown into missions where hesitation means death and loyalty is everything, Kay must navigate war, secrets, and the walls Simon Riley has spent years building. Trust is earned. Respect is rare. But survival? That's not guaranteed
